Writing to Feed the Soul

Carolyn has taught ongoing writing groups, residential retreats and writing intensives called Writing to Feed the Soul since 1997. The focus of her work is the generation of new writing drawn from deep within the soul and psyche.

Her teaching themes include an imaginative mix of poetry and prose, evoking dreams, the elements, ancestors, the earth and nature, animals, spirit guides, sacred geometry, tarot, qabbalah, and myth – all with the intention to allow archetypal, mythic and shamanic themes to provide seed and sacred ground for new and enlivened writing.

Writers often find that a new voice emerges, and that their work goes deeper, exploring vital themes and profound hidden stories. Carolyn brings people together in order to write in a unique atmosphere of deep listening, profound witness and feedback, with an eye to the continued unfolding of the writer and the truest spirit of her work.   


Three-Day Writing Retreat

Friday-Sunday, June 3-5, 2011

(Retreats begin 9:30 am on Friday and end 3:00 pm on Sunday)

We will gather for three full days and evenings in a beautiful home in the westside of Santa Cruz, near UCSC and the Pogonip, in order to provide a magical, communal and focused container to delve deeply into our writing lives. There will be abundant silent personal time to write and to pursue your own individual work, or to work on a writing project in a focused and uninterrupted way. Those who have worked with me before could use this retreat to re-read work from the past years in order to understand your own themes, working with specific pieces to edit or share. The retreat will also include time for sharing dreams, guided writing exercises, individual meetings with me and as always the amazing magic and fun when we gather.

Rhythm: Each day we will have a morning circle to track our work as writers, tell key dreams from the previous night, discuss writing issues that people are thinking about and to do some guided writing exercises. Most late mornings and afternoons will be free for writers to work on their own. I will hold individual meetings with all participants to discuss the project they are working on, provide overall feedback on work and offer general guidance. I will also be available to read draft manuscripts, poems or essays and provide specific editing suggestions. We will gather Friday and Saturday evenings and Sunday afternoon to read work aloud, to share each other’s company, provide witness and feedback, and to continue our discussions of writing, soulwork, craft and approach. The retreat will begin at 9:30 am every morning. We will finish about 9:00 pm on Friday and Saturday evenings, and on 3:00 pm on Sunday.

Location:  The Retreat will be held at a lovely home on the westside of Santa Cruz, right across from the open lands of UC Santa Cruz and near beautiful walks in the Pogonip. This spacious home with views of the ocean is a quiet, gracious light-filled space.  There will be abundant comfortable private indoor and outdoor spaces for writers to work over the three-day retreat, as well as beautiful paths and places to walk outside.

One-Day Redwood Mountain Writing Retreats
Dates for 2011/2012 to be announced


These one-day Redwood Mountain Writing Retreats are held at lovely Amity Cottage in Ben Lomond.  These will be beautiful days to write, to be with the land, to settle in with the rhythm of the seasons.  These gatherings are always profound, safe, inspiring and full of grace.   
Rhythm:  
Throughout the day, we will sit quietly with our notebooks, pen and paper, ink and tree, with our ancestors and the writing spirits–and a profoundly sacred grove of elder redwoods.  We will have morning and afternoon writing sessions, a period of silence, circles to listen to each other’s writing, and time outdoors.  We will deepen our connection with the ancient trees, mountain air and forest creatures.  
Location:  
The retreats are held at the Amity Cottage and the Redwood Amphitheater on Barbara Thomas’ property in Ben Lomond, about 35 minutes from Santa Cruz.  The cottage is lovely, and we will spend time in the Redwood Amphitheater, a beautiful grove of ancient trees full of lush and bountiful spirits.   We have access to rich wooded paths, quiet, and silence.
